@mmmEnglish_Emma6 жыл бұрын
Great! Things never *get* out of hand. You need to use the full idiom here: The lessons are quite a blessing *in* disguise. - the meaning would be true if you never wanted to watch the lesson (you were trying to watch something else) but you couldn't find what you were looking for so you decided to watch my lesson. When you couldn't find anything else to watch, that was a blessing in disguise because you then watched my lesson!

@mmmEnglish_Emma6 жыл бұрын
Thank you DZ!! I want to edit your sentence for you (but since it is a personal matter for you, I must apologise if I have changed the meaning slightly, so that the idiom works). The idiom 'a blessing in disguise' is perfect in this situation: Your ex-partner broke up with you (and you were very upset about it). But even though that was a very difficult time for you, it that allowed you to meet your current partner and now you are having a baby together! (So, when your ex-partner broke up with you, that was a blessing in disguise)
